We’re very happy to share this brilliant video from Alex Ball, exploring the SubSix through a series of hexaphonic guitar experiments.
Alex takes the six individual string outputs and uses them as the basis for a set of unusual set-ups: chopped rhythms, wide stereo movement, per-string delays, dirty textures, filtering and ring modulation.
What we love about the video is how naturally it shows the SubSix as a creative tool. The guitar is still very much there, but very far from the traditional ways: sometimes into big, spacious guitar sounds, sometimes into something much stranger more in synth-land But no midi!
